FOIA/Privacy Act Positions Available at Federal Agencies

The Office of Information and Privacy has learned of the following Freedom of Information Act/Privacy Act-related positions that are currently available at federal agencies:

• The Directorate of Information/Security Review in the Department of Defense is looking for contract employees to process FOIA and Privacy Act access requests. The salary will be commensurate with skills and abilities. Applicants must be able to receive and maintain a security clearance. Additional information about these positions may be found at www.mcneiltech.com. Résumés should be faxed to Kay Pettiford at (703) 921-1610.

• The Defense Logistics Agency is looking for a contract employee to work as a Privacy Act Specialist. The salary will be commensurate with skills and abilities. Additional information about this position may be found at www.ultra-tech.com under "Careers." Résumés should be faxed to the Human Resources Office at (703) 897-5490 or sent by e-mail to ljackson@ultra-tech.com by February 23, 2004.

The Office of Information and Privacy posts these notices in an effort to facilitate the hiring of highly qualified attorneys and access professionals to work in the FOIA and Privacy Act areas throughout the federal government. This is the eighteenth in a series of such postings.

OIP encourages the FOIA personnel at all federal agencies to bring FOIA and Privacy Act-related vacancies to its attention for prompt inclusion in this FOIA Post feature. Information regarding such vacancies can best be sent by fax to Pamela Maida of OIP at (202) 514-1009.  (posted 2/19/04)
